That's Gerald Brown who was with the group only briefly in 1978 (left in January 1979 before the big hit "Second Time Around" and the disco hit "Right in the Socket"). Although I love Howard Hewett, I like Gerald's stronger and soulful voice. Looks like he had a better hairline too ! :) Unfortunately, he seems to have disappeared after his short stint in "Shalamar."
